To execute accounting-related activities in line with the established internal controls, procedures, guidelines, and accounting standards at the company.
Strategic Contribution
Identify, provide feedback, and suggest improvements to SDIC company’s policies, procedures, processes, financial systems, and related programs.
Operational
Related Assignments
- Ensure all transactions are recorded appropriately in line with the company’s accounting principles and are properly filed with all supporting documents for future reference.
- Ensure timely, accurate, and complete record-keeping of all transactions, including payroll payments.
- Provide units/departments with requested information regarding vendor/customer transactions and other related aspects.
- Prepare periodic reports such as aging analyses, accruals calendars, and funds position.
- Assist in the development and implementation of financial controls and procedures, ensuring compliance.
- Prepare monthly bank reconciliation statements for all company bank accounts.
- Liaise with banks on all company-related matters.
- Coordinate with various units/departments regarding company transactions.
- Follow up to ensure invoicing processes are completed timely and accurately.
- Assist in responding to audit observations raised by internal and external auditors.
- Attend to any other related work as assigned.
Key Performance Indicators
- Timely, accurate, and error-free processing and recording of invoices according to contractual terms.
